随着数据量和复杂性不断提高,搜索功能已成为各大应用的标配。Elasticsearch是一款高性能分布式搜索引擎,它将文档存储在分片中,并通过集群协调器分配这些分片,实现在多个节点上进行数据存储和高性能搜索。该引擎适用于各种场景,包括实时数据分析、安全情报、业务分析、网站搜索等。
Elasticsearch具有简单易用的API,提供灵活的查询方式,如全文搜索、模糊搜索、多选匹配等。同时其聚合及过滤器支持能够高效的计算和修改数据,可轻松实现实时数据分析和数据交互。
可插拔的架构也是该引擎的一大亮点,它允许用户通过插件的形式将各类复杂的问题封装成简单的API,方便的拓展了搜索引擎的实现和使用。
除此之外,Elasticsearch的安全性也值得称赞。它提供了多种常见的认证方式,比如用户名密码、LDAP等,还内置了TLS/SSL的支持,保障数据在传输过程中的安全性。而这些安全措施,对于银行、保险、政府等领域尤为重要。